Output ef06232b84ba2f1fcfdb2de0f83cfa9b22d2c01c83f7f5648cf3d4fca3ce985c:1

value
11873551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9894b598c99b394f9343fcd543e278fca4fb7395 OP_EQUAL
address
3FbnnD7TRctRzmpAjUsn79BkehwmGRJojt
transaction
ef06232b84ba2f1fcfdb2de0f83cfa9b22d2c01c83f7f5648cf3d4fca3ce985c
confirmations
355074
spent
true